Isso é uma descrição de requisitos mutuamente exclusivos . A palavra "Devele?" No final, parece incompleto; Provavelmente, está se referindo a como o desenvolvimento lida com esse conflito.
Requisitos mutuamente exclusivos são requisitos que não podem ser atendidos simultaneamente. Os desenvolvedores precisam de um processo para resolver esse conflito, que normalmente envolve:
*
priorização: Determinar qual requisito é mais importante para os objetivos gerais do projeto. Isso geralmente envolve discussões com as partes interessadas, pesando os benefícios e desvantagens de cada requisito e considerando as prioridades dos negócios.
*
Negociação e compromisso: Encontrar um meio termo que satisfaz as duas partes interessadas em um grau razoável. Isso pode envolver a modificação de um ou ambos os requisitos para torná -los compatíveis ou identificar soluções alternativas que atingem resultados semelhantes.
*
Arbitragem: Se a negociação falhar, uma autoridade superior (por exemplo, um gerente de projeto ou patrocinador executivo) poderá tomar a decisão final.
*
Gerenciamento de escopo: Às vezes, um dos requisitos precisa ser adiado para uma liberação posterior ou removida do projeto completamente. Isso requer comunicação e justificativa cuidadosas para as partes interessadas envolvidas.
*
Decomposição de requisitos: Dividindo os requisitos conflitantes em componentes menores e menos conflitantes. Às vezes, isso pode revelar áreas de sobreposição ou terreno comum que não eram aparentes a princípio.
Em resumo, o manuseio de requisitos mutuamente exclusivos é um aspecto crucial da engenharia de requisitos e desenvolvimento de software bem -sucedido. Requer forte comunicação, habilidades de negociação e um entendimento claro das prioridades do projeto.